Description

As part of the Corporate Compliance Series, this volume provides practical suggestions and guidelines for creating a reliable system that detects and prevents possible records retention violations. Includes examples of audit checklists, tickler timetables, policy statements, design review guidelines, director’s questionnaires, in-house communication programs, and other essential corporation documents.

Features

  • Actual examples pave the way for smooth implementation of compliance programs
  • Contains practical tips for planning and designing records retention programs
  • Guidelines for auditing compliance programs
  • Helps to accurately identify records retention weaknesses in a corporation’s compliance system and build on its strengths
  • Proven suggestions for convincing management to accept and support the programs
  • Shows how to train frontline employees to run the compliance system effectively
  • Suggests ways to elevate employees’ awareness of potential legal issues
